TelecomManager.AddNewIncomingConference(PhoneAccountHandle, Bundle)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Registriert eine neue eingehende Konferenz.
[Android.Runtime.Register("addNewIncomingConference", "(Landroid/telecom/PhoneAccountHandle;Landroid/os/Bundle;)V", "GetAddNewIncomingConference_Landroid_telecom_PhoneAccountHandle_Landroid_os_Bundle_Handler", ApiSince=31)]
public virtual void AddNewIncomingConference (Android.Telecom.PhoneAccountHandle phoneAccount, Android.OS.Bundle extras);
[<Android.Runtime.Register("addNewIncomingConference", "(Landroid/telecom/PhoneAccountHandle;Landroid/os/Bundle;)V", "GetAddNewIncomingConference_Landroid_telecom_PhoneAccountHandle_Landroid_os_Bundle_Handler", ApiSince=31)>]
abstract member AddNewIncomingConference : Android.Telecom.PhoneAccountHandle * Android.OS.Bundle -> unit
override this.AddNewIncomingConference : Android.Telecom.PhoneAccountHandle * Android.OS.Bundle -> unit
Parameter
- phoneAccount
- PhoneAccountHandle
Ein PhoneAccountHandle
mit #registerPhoneAccount
registrierter .
- extras
- Bundle
Ein Bündel, das an ConnectionService#onCreateIncomingConference
übergeben wird.
- Attribute
Hinweise
Registriert eine neue eingehende Konferenz. Eine ConnectionService
sollte diese Methode aufrufen, wenn eine eingehende Konferenz vorliegt. Eine eingehende Conference
Telefonkonferenz ist eine Adhoc-Telefonkonferenz, die auf einem anderen Gerät initiiert wird, zu dem der Benutzer eingeladen wird. Für verwaltete ConnectionService
s muss der angegebene PhoneAccountHandle
bei #registerPhoneAccount
registriert worden sein, und der Benutzer muss die entsprechende PhoneAccount
aktiviert haben. Dies kann mit #getPhoneAccount(PhoneAccountHandle)
überprüft werden. Selbstverwaltete ConnectionService
s müssen einen neuen eingehenden Anruf hinzufügen müssen android.Manifest.permission#MANAGE_OWN_CALLS
.
Es wird davon ausgegangen, dass die eingehende Konferenz, die Sie hinzufügen, den Videozustand aufweist VideoProfile#STATE_AUDIO_ONLY
, es sei denn, der zusätzliche Wert #EXTRA_INCOMING_VIDEO_STATE
wird angegeben.
Nach dem Aufruf bewirkt diese Methode, dass das System an die ConnectionService
PhoneAccountHandle
zugeordnete bindet und zusätzliche Informationen zum Aufruf angibt (siehe ConnectionService#onCreateIncomingConference(PhoneAccountHandle, ConnectionRequest)
), bevor die Benutzeroberfläche des eingehenden Aufrufs gestartet wird.
Für ein verwaltetes ConnectionService
wird ein SecurityException
ausgelöst, wenn entweder der PhoneAccountHandle
nicht einem registrierten PhoneAccount
entspricht oder das zugeordnete PhoneAccount
vom Benutzer derzeit nicht aktiviert ist.
Teile dieser Seite sind Änderungen, die auf Arbeiten basieren, die vom Android Open Source Project erstellt und freigegeben wurden und gemäß den In Attribution License beschriebenen Begriffen verwendet werden.